Prepolymer - Introduction

Prepolymer refers to a polymer compound composed of relatively short polymer segments. Its properties depend on the monomers used and the polymerization conditions. In general, Prepolymer have a lower molecular weight, a lower relative molecular mass, and a higher reactive group content.

Prepolymer are widely used, especially in the fields of polyurethane and polyester. They can be used as precursors for polymers to further prepare polymers of larger molecular weight. In polyurethane articles, Prepolymer are commonly used as raw materials for elastomers, coatings, adhesives, sealants, foams, and the like.

The preparation method of Prepolymer varies depending on the type of compound. A common method is to form a Prepolymer by adding an excess of monomer to the polymerization reaction to cause condensation reaction with the reactive group. In addition, the Prepolymer can also be produced by a method such as solution polymerization or melt polymerization.
